"I had daydreams and fantasies when I was growing up. I always wanted to live in a log cabin at the foot of a mountain. I would ride my horse to town and pick up provisions. Then return to the cabin, with a big open fire, a record player and peace"
About this Quote
The subtext gets sharper when you remember who’s speaking. Linda McCartney spent her adult life adjacent to the loudest machinery of modern fame, married into a band that essentially industrialized attention. Her early work as a photographer trained her to frame chaos into stillness; this quote is the same impulse, a mental composition that edits out crowds, phones, deadlines, and the relentless social obligation that comes with being recognizable. “Peace” arrives not as a mood but as infrastructure: distance, routine, and self-sufficiency.
Even the record player matters. This isn’t a hermit’s retreat; it’s a curated interior, art allowed back in once the world’s volume is turned down. The quote’s intent is quietly radical: a woman imagining autonomy through privacy and labor, not glamour. It’s pastoral, yes, but also pragmatic - a blueprint for living smaller when your public life is enormous.
